How much money do I need to keep in my Navy Federal account?

Our basic savings account provides you with: 1If you maintain an active checking account, Certificate, IRA or ESA, or have a current account with the credit union as a borrower, your savings account must have a minimum of $5. If not, your savings account must have a minimum of $50.

Can you go negative with Navy Federal?

You will not be charged a fee if the amount you are overdrawn after all transactions have cleared or posted after the end of the business day is less than $15. 4. You can only be assessed one overdraft fee per day per account. ... Navy Federal Credit Union pays overdrafts at our discretion.

Is Navy Federal only for military?

You can now join Navy Federal without serving in the military. It is true that until 2017, it was hard to become a member of Navy Federal unless you were active military, Department of Defense worker, or a military retiree. Even honorably discharged veterans couldn't join!Jun 18, 2019

Can you get a Navy Federal account without being military?

If you're not yet a Navy Fed member, you may still be able to join even though you're not in the military. ... If you have an immediate family member who has ever been in the military, you are eligible to join. Immediate family members include grandparents, parents, spouses, siblings, grandchildren, and children.May 15, 2017

Can you reopen a Navy Federal account?

If you or Navy Federal close your account, we may return deposits, checks, and other items received after the account is closed. Alternatively, we may reopen the closed account for any reason, including to process credits and debits against the account, even if doing so overdraws your account.

Does Navy Federal close accounts?

If you're the primary account holder, you can close your account and open a new one in your name only or with a new joint owner. This action can be completed in a branch, online through an eMessage or by calling 1-888-842-6328. This is known as an Account Shutdown.
